About Jamf Now
Manage Apple devices in the workplace with Jamf Now, a cloud-based MDM solution. Jamf Now is simple to use and helps you configure company email accounts, protect information by keeping company and personal data separate, and automatically install work apps to devices. Devices can also be remotely locked or wiped. Jamf Now is designed to make complex tasks simple so you can focus on business.
Key benefits of Jamf Now
Distributing Apps: Automatically install applications from the iOS and macOS App Store to your devices.
Remote Wipe: If a device is lost or misplaced, remotely erase all data from the device.
Remote Lock: Temporarily disable a device by locking it until a passcode is entered.
Remote Unlock: Remotely reset the passcode of a locked device.
Configure Email: Automatically configure email settings on all devices.
Disk Encryption: Keep your Mac data safe and secure on by enabling FileVault.
Device Storage Capacity Management: Monitor the used and available storage capacity of your devices to address issues or decide when devices should be upgraded.
Management Status: Get an overview of the status of applied email accounts, security settings, available OS Updates and deployed apps.
Protect Company Data: Limit the ability of unmanaged apps and email accounts to open company documents and attachments to keep company and personal data separate.
Passcode Policy Enforcement: Enforce passcode policies such as auto-lock and requiring a password to encrypt and secure your data.
Deploy Wi-Fi Network Settings: Configure your devices to automatically join your secure wireless networks.
Warranty Status Tracking: Track your device warranty status and extended coverage eligibility.
Asset Management: Export all device information to a spreadsheet for easy import into common accounting and asset management platforms.
Streamlined Enrollment: Configure company-owned devices without having to physically touch the devices before users get them.
Device Details Management: Manage the device name, installed OS, serial numbers and much more.
Phone Number Export: Use an exported spreadsheet to build a quick and easy phone book.

Pros
I love that this software allows you to manage so many aspects of Apple devices. I have been a Jamf Pro admin for years, and when they offered Jamf Now for free for three devices, I was on board immediately. It allows you to set security policies from denying the use of a camera if you are in a sensitive area, to can a personal iCloud account be used on a business device. Setting WiFi profiles is easy, and enrolling the device is simple. This is a great solution for small business, churches, and even families that want to have a higher level of control of their devices than just Apple stock services.
Cons
After using the full capabilities of a full Jamf Pro system, there are many features that I would like to see integrated into their Now product. Jamf Now is not intended to be as complex and Jamf Pro is, but there a couple of things such as the ability to setup a WiFi profile to support connecting to an enterprise network. Right now you can only setup a PSK network. Not a big deal, but something that would be nice without having to upgrade you plan.

Pros
Jamf Now walks you through connecting your Apple Business account with the Jamf Now MDM server. Since this is set up, we can unbox, unwrap, and power on a device that auto-enrolls into the Jamf Now MDM server. There’s no need to plug in and apply settings through Apple Configurator and risk users trying to delete installed profiles.
Also- setting up the blueprints for your different devices and levels of access is so simple. It takes seconds to apply updated settings to a device.
Cons
I’ve had issues using the activation bypass code working correctly on a few devices. Not a huge deal, but annoying at the time. And locking of iPads once someone has turned it off and it’s in lock mode.
